Abstract

The purpose of this invention is to provide a guidance member for reception and guidance, which can naturally arrange and store the paper it receives, and by stable storing the paper it receives, it can certainly eliminate the paper exit obstacles. In addition, it is provided with the transmission mechanism, then it can achieve the paper treatment device and the bank not entry-exit money machine of the simplified reception structure. The solution means of this invention is the exit means of the paper treatment device, which bases on the rotation driving force of the pick-up roller close to the paper entry port, and it is characterized in that: it protrudes more than that of the pick-up roller chose to the said entry port. And it is provided with the guide member incorporated into the pick-up roller for guiding the paper entry port, and to make the guidance member protrude when it receives the paper. And by equipping the movable means which retraces when giving out paper, it permits this entry port be switched between the guidance state and the exit state.

Description of the Invention (Technical Field to Which the Invention belongs) The present invention relates to a paper processing device suitable for, for example, a paper money in and out of a money inlet of a money machine, More specifically, it relates to a paper processing device and a banknote money input and output machine that naturally arrange and store the received papers to improve the feeding performance of the papers. [Advanced Technology] The following applies to the case where the banknote is inserted into and out of the money machine. As shown in FIG. 7, this money inlet is formed by a receiving plate 71 and a bottom plate 72 surrounding the surrounding sides > a concave receiving portion 73 for accepting the banknote A in a horizontally inclined state to allow the money receiving direction 74 From the rear side of the concave receiving portion 73 in the collecting direction, a pressing plate 75 is used to press the accepted banknote A ..., and the picking roller 76 is set at the other position of the pressed banknote A ... at the receiving side. The banknotes of the pickup roller 76 are fed out one by one, and the banknote A is arranged in the feeding direction 7.7 to the feed roller 78 and the gate roller 79... [Problems to be Solved by the Invention] However, in consideration of the contact between the banknote A which is inserted into the concave receiving port 73 with the money inlet and the pickup roller 76 at the sending position, a part of the outer peripheral surface of the pickup roller 76 is brought into abutment The concave receiving portion 73 ensures contact with the banknote. However, if the collection inclination angle of the receiving plate 71 on the slanted lower side of the concave receiving portion 73 that accepts banknotes is small, the banknote A inserted here is placed closer to the receiving plate 7 1 than the bottom plate 7 2 side. This paper money entry / exit money machine π is provided; The upper part of the device main body 12 has an input operation part 13 for setting money in and out, and a money inlet 14, a money outlet 15 and a money return 16 for use. The above-mentioned money inlet 14 is a concave receiving portion 23 for receiving and storing the banknote A in a horizontally inclined state by the receiving plate 21 and the bottom plate 22 as shown in FIG. 2 and the third circle. A money direction 24 is formed, and a pressing plate 25 is arranged on one side of the banknote holding direction of the concave receiving portion 23, and a picking roller 26 and a receiving guide for receiving banknotes A pressed by the pressing plate 25 are arranged on the other side. Lever 27 »The pick-up roller 26 provided for initial delivery is a part of the outer peripheral surface, which is closer to the concave receiving portion 23 than the roller opening window 28 of the receiving plate 21 to ensure the same as the banknote when the banknote is sent out. Contact. In addition, on both sides of the pick-up roller 26, receiving guides 27 are provided for improving the acceptance performance of banknotes. These receiving guide rods 27 face the front surface 27a of the rod closer to the concave receiving portion 23 than the opening window 29 of the receiving plate 21, and project the front surface 27a of the rod at this time in parallel with the receiving plate 21 and project it. The amount protrudes more than that of the pick-up roller 26 abutting against the concave receiving portion 23. Printed by the Consumer Cooperative of the Intellectual Property Bureau of the Ministry of Economic Affairs, the banknote A received on the inclined lower side of the money inlet 14 is in contact with the front face 27a 'of the rod 27 of the receiving guide 27, which has a large protruding amount. Guided and stowed. Therefore, without contact with the outer peripheral surface of the roller 26 having a large frictional resistance, the occurrence of the reception obstacle due to the pickup roller 26 is completely eliminated ', and all banknotes A can be smoothly received in a normal receiving position. Therefore, even if the inclination angle of the concave receiving section 2 3 is small for the collection of banknotes, the banknotes can be stably accepted due to the receiving and guiding function of the receiving guide 27.
